EDITORS COMMENTS
Mary I of England (1516-1558), also known as Mary Tudor, was the Queen of England and Ireland from 1553 until her death. Daughter of King Henry VIII and Catherine of Aragon, Mary was the last monarch of the Tudor dynasty. This stunning portrait of Mary, painted by the Italian artist Antonio Moro around 1554-1555, is currently housed in the Prado Museum in Madrid, Spain. Mary is depicted in the modern age, seated on a throne with a rose and a golden pearl in her hand. The rose symbolizes the House of Tudor, while the pearl represents her virginity and purity. Mary wears an intricately designed jeweled crown adorned with precious stones and a necklace with a large pearl pendant. Her regal attire is adorned with gold and jewels, reflecting her status as a monarch. Mary's hand rests on a scepter, signifying her power and authority as queen. Her expression is serene and confident, reflecting her strong leadership qualities. The portrait showcases the beauty and elegance of the Tudor monarchy during the 16th century, a time of great change and upheaval in English and Irish history. Mary's reign was marked by her efforts to restore Catholicism in England after the Protestant Reformation under her father and brother, King Edward VI. Her policies led to the execution of Protestant leaders and the persecution of Protestants, earning her the nickname 'Bloody Mary.' Despite her controversial reign, Mary I remains an important figure in English and Irish history, and this portrait by Antonio Moro is a testament to her legacy as a powerful and influential monarch.
